Interior Minister Muhammad Tito Karnavian and Housing and Settlement Areas Minister Maruarar Sirait visited Teritip Ward, Balikpapan City, East Kalimantan, on May 5, 2026. They dialogued with residents and checked building conditions and economic capacity of BSPS aid recipients. The inspection confirmed aid was distributed to eligible parties meeting the criteria.
Karnavian expressed appreciation to the East Kalimantan Provincial Government and Balikpapan City Government for their support. "There was a gotong royong scheme earlier, local governments are also moving. That's good in my view. Local governments with good PAD (Original Local Revenue) can allocate housing programs," the Interior Minister stated. He stressed the need for regional leaders' support to provide decent housing for the public.
After the review, they observed a community tender simulation at SMPN 13 Balikpapan, enthusiastically joined by locals. Karnavian then launched the BSPS program across Kalimantan island virtually, marked by striking a gong amid applause. Attendees included East Kalimantan Governor Rudy Mas'ud, Balikpapan Mayor Rahmad Mas'ud, and Forkopimda officials.
